実験手順

To a solution of 4-iodotoluene (35 g, 160.5 mmol) in diethyl ether (400 mL) was added n-butyllithium (2 M in pentane, 88.3 mL, 176.6 mmol) at 0° C. After stirring at 0° C. for another 15 min the solution was cooled to −60° C. and tributylborate (60.6 mL, 224.7 mmol) was added. The cooling bath was removed and the reaction allowed to heat up to room temperature. The solution was acidified with hydrochloric acid (2 N, 280 mL) and the organic phase separated off. The aqueous phase was extracted with diethyl ether 2×125 mL). The combined organic phases were extracted with sodium hydroxide (1 N, 5×50 mL). The combined aqueous extracts were acidified to give 18.6 g of the desired material.
